#58b04e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#58b04e is composed of 34.5% red, 69% green and 30.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 50% cyan, 0% magenta, 55.7% yellow and 31% black. It has a hue angle of 113.9 degrees, a saturation of 38.6% and a lightness of 49.8%. #58b04e color hex could be obtained by blending #b0ff9c with #006100.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

Shades and Tints of #58b04e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060d06 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.
